I'm a master smuggler/master weaponsmith/artisian 4004 (run a mining buisiness as well as my main source of income) on one of my characters. It's certainly nice to be able to sell sliced weaponry...but there's some negative aspects.
As yah know, smugglers can't pick which attribute to slice (this is my personal big pet peeve with the profession, since that's all I really have it for...) And I'm sure you know how 90% of the time, damage sliced is what people want, since at master level anything, they're capped at speed, or at least close enough to capped that speed is irrelevant. Combat revamp may change this...but that's months away. My point is that it is really annoying to slice a factory run of, say, 30 T21's and get 15 of them (on average) coming out speed sliced...few things are as wasted and pointless as a speed sliced on a T21, in my opinion (welI, encumbrance slice on a PSG is pretty stupid too!) Personally, Igot aggrivated enough that I've actually decided that I won't slice the mass runs (i.e. normal) weapons that I sell, only special orders, high-end (i.e. krayt, acklay, etc.) weapons, and orders by request. This way, I don't have to deal with slicing half a run of weapons that I would rather have damage slices on to speed, I don't have to deal with a vendor half full of speed slices/crappy damage slices that no one wants (maybe this isn't an issue? I dunno...haven't opened for buisiness yet), and I could actually generate more sales...some people will buy half a dozen guns in the hopes of getting one good slice.
Now, when the combat revamp rolls around and they fix the speed calculation formula (among other things), the above may not apply....speed sliced weapons might become far more attractive to more people than just grinders.
